    But what about developing nations? Think of the difficulties in implementation. There are endless Implementation barriers, not to mention costs. Yes, Costs, as in who is paying for the set-up, equipment, maintenance and labor. Obviously, most of these nations do not have the Technological Savvy to run the system, even after it is built. IT Consultants and issues with lack of labor are critical challenges.

    What about the power supplies to run things. Most third world nations do not have reliable power Infrastructure. Disruption of power supply is a huge hurdle. There are often issues with Flooding, Weather, Civil Unrest and of course any government computer system will be amongst the Guerillas First Targets.

    Even after the system is built and these problems are potentially solved, the phase in period takes time and if a piece of equipment dies, where will you get parts? Off the Shelf Turn-key equipment is not always possible to believe in such a silver bullet exists is a misnomers, as there is always the reality check on feature creep, which will involve both software code and equipment.

    Eventually a good system will gain acceptance and yet, there is still the Digital Divide and until the $100 Computers hit the scene still the citizens will not be able to have access. Once that changes and citizens can gain access, then you must deal with Security Threats and hacker issues, which even the modern nations have problems with.
